Sasural Simar Ka shifts track on family politics

Mata ji makes a big announcement in the house. Anjali gets very happy when Mata ji favors her and takes a big decision for her future. Anjali hears Mata ji and Simar’s conversation. Mata ji tells Simar that they should hand over the house keys to Anjali, she is capable to look after all the responsibilities, they can’t depend on Sanjana and Roshni after whatever happened. She says I believe in Anjali more than Sanjana and Roshni, we should start depending on her now. Simar agrees with Mata ji.

Anjali always wanted everyone to believe and value her. She was never considered by the family before. She is now happy that the family knows her worth. Sanjana and Roshni tell Simar that they should find a perfect guy for Anjali and get her married, instead giving her responsibilities of their own house. Mata ji asks them are they doing this to make Anjali out of the house. Sanjana asks them to understand Anjali has a long life and she needs a life partner. She asks Simar not to burden Anjali with house duties. Anjali gets angry on Sanjana and Roshni for creating obstacles for her. Simar understands Roshni and Sanjana’s valid point. Anjali plans something to make Sanjana and Roshni lose Mata ji’s trust completely.
